3. Definitions

  • Calibration: The process of configuring an instrument to provide a result for a sample within an acceptable range.
  • Verification: The process of confirming that the calibration of an instrument is still valid.
  • Adjustment: The process of modifying an instrument to bring it into compliance with specified standards.
  • As Found: The condition of the instrument prior to any adjustments.
  • As Left: The condition of the instrument after adjustments have been made.
  • OOT (Out of Tolerance): A condition where the measurement exceeds the acceptance criteria.
  • Drift: The gradual change in an instrument’s output over time.
  • Traceability: The ability to verify the history, location, or application of an item by means of documented recorded identification.
  • Measurement Uncertainty: A parameter that characterizes the range of values within which the true value is expected to lie.
  • Intermediate Check: A periodic check performed between calibrations to ensure continued accuracy.

8. Calibration Strategy

Calibration will follow the As Found then As Left logic. The minimum number of points for calibration will be five, including endpoints and midpoints. It is recommended to take three replicate readings at each point to ensure accuracy.

10. Acceptance Criteria & Calculations

Acceptance criteria: ±1°C. The error calculation formula is: Error = Observed Value – True Value. Pass/Fail logic: If the absolute value of the error is within the acceptance criteria, the calibration passes; otherwise, it fails. Rounding rule: [TBD].

11. Handling OOT / Failures

  • Immediate containment: Tag equipment and stop use.
  • Notification & deviation initiation: Notify relevant personnel.
  • Impact assessment trigger: Define impact window and review of affected results/batches.
  • Recalibration after repair/adjustment: Ensure recalibration is performed post-adjustment.
